I came across ISO 22301 while reading about risk management. It’s basically a global standard for business continuity management. In simple terms, it helps organizations prepare for unexpected disruptions, like system failures, natural disasters, or cyberattacks, and continue operations. It provides a structured approach to identify risks, create response plans, and recover quickly. What I found interesting is that it’s not just about reacting but also about prevention. Many companies are adopting it now because business interruptions can be costly. It’s more about being prepared than being reactive.
